Key Factors Affecting Liquid Filling Volume Adjustments

Adjusting liquid filling equipment volume is crucial in ensuring efficiency and accuracy in production. Key factors influence these adjustments, significantly impacting the overall quality. A thorough understanding of these factors can streamline operations.

One major factor is the viscosity of the liquid. Higher viscosity fluids require slower filling rates, as rapid motion can lead to inaccurate fills. The U.S. Department of Commerce notes that viscosity variations can cause up to a 25% error margin in filling accuracy. Additionally, the temperature of the liquid plays a vital role. Warmer liquids generally flow more quickly than cooler ones, directly affecting filling times and volume adjustments.

Another crucial aspect is the type of container being filled. The shape and material of the container can influence how the liquid dispenses. For example, irregularly shaped containers may require specialized filling nozzles. Industry reports indicate that improper container handling can lead to as much as 15% of waste in filling operations. Operators must regularly review their filling processes and equipment settings to adapt to these factors effectively. Regular assessments and training can prevent costly mistakes in production.

Step-by-Step Guide to Adjusting Volume on Equipment

Adjusting the volume on liquid filling equipment demands precision and attention to detail. Begin by ensuring that the machine is clean and properly calibrated. Any residue can affect the accuracy of the fill. Verify the capacity settings as per your standard operating procedures. If they’re not in line with your needs, you may end up overfilling or underfilling.

Next, locate the adjustment controls on the machine. These might be dials, levers, or digital settings depending on the equipment. Slowly make incremental adjustments. It’s better to make small tweaks rather than drastic changes. After each adjustment, run a test fill to evaluate the result. There may be inconsistencies, so multiple tests might be necessary to achieve the desired volume.

Keep an eye on the indicators throughout the process. Sometimes, machines can behave unexpectedly. Take notes on each adjustment and its outcomes. This practice helps refine your approach. Don't hesitate to review previous settings if you notice errors. Adjustments may seem straightforward, but they often require patience and fine-tuning for perfect results.

Common Challenges in Liquid Filling Volume Adjustments

Adjusting liquid filling equipment volume can be tricky. One common challenge is maintaining accuracy. Variances in the pump speed or fill head alignment can lead to inconsistencies in the volume filled. Checking these components regularly can help mitigate errors. Small deviations can accumulate, leading to significant issues over time.

Another challenge is calibrating the equipment properly. If the machine isn’t calibrated correctly, even a minor error can result in wasted product. This not only affects the bottom line but can also disrupt the entire production process. Workers need to be trained to identify inconsistencies and know when recalibration is necessary.

Finally, pressure fluctuations can pose issues during filling. Changes in temperature or viscosity may cause variations in the liquid's flow rate. Filling different liquids can complicate adjustments further. Using a consistent liquid property can help standardize processes. Always document adjustments and monitor outcomes closely to improve filling accuracy.
